Record Hamburger Costs

Written by David Maloni | Jul 5, 2023 3:49:09 PM

You know what's not getting better? Hamburger costs! Lean beef trim prices continued to firm last week with 90 trim the most expensive, not involving Covid, since Todd Frazier won the Home Run Derby in July 2015. Add to this the near record prices for fat trim and the cost to produce hamburger is nearing a record high. Note the chart below which compares the boneless skinless chicken breast market versus the cost to make hamburger. The ratio is historically low suggesting that chicken breast is way undervalued to hamburger which could spur chicken feature activity.
